The student-to-faculty ratio at Ohio University-Eastern Campus is about average at 14 to 1, close to the national average of 15 to 1. Ohio University-Eastern Campus employs 59% of its instructors full time, above the national average of 47%.

Ohio University-Eastern Campus offers 10 majors with reported completions across 9 broad fields of study.
Degrees offered at Ohio University-Eastern Campus are summarised below:
| Degree Level | Offered |
|---|---|
| Associate | ✓ |
| Bachelor’s | ✓ |
| Master’s | — |
| Doctorate | — |
Ranked by number of graduates, these are the most popular majors at Ohio University-Eastern Campus.
| Most Popular Majors | Graduates |
|---|---|
| Registered Nursing, Nursing Administration, Nursing Research and Clinical Nursing | 9 |
| Liberal Arts and Sciences, General Studies and Humanities | 9 |
| Social Work | 8 |
| Physiology, Pathology and Related Sciences | 2 |
| Business Administration, Management and Operations | 2 |
